excel数字变乱码怎么解决方法

excel数字变乱码怎么解决方法

Excel数字变乱码的解决方法

Excel数字变乱码的原因可能有多种,包括编码问题、单元格格式设置错误、公式错误、软件或文件损坏等。其中,最常见的原因是编码问题和单元格格式设置错误。下面将详细讨论如何解决这些问题。

一、文件编码问题

文件编码问题是导致Excel数字变乱码的常见原因之一。当我们从其他软件或系统导入数据时,如果源文件的编码格式与Excel不匹配,数字可能会显示为乱码。解决这个问题需要遵循以下几个步骤:

1.1 检查源文件编码

首先,检查源文件的编码格式。这可以通过文本编辑器(如Notepad++)来查看。在Notepad++中打开文件,然后在“编码”菜单中查看当前文件的编码格式。

1.2 在Excel中选择正确的导入编码

如果确定源文件的编码格式,可以在Excel中导入数据时选择相应的编码格式。具体步骤如下:

  1. 打开Excel,选择“数据”选项卡。
  2. 点击“自文本/CSV”按钮,选择要导入的文件。
  3. 在导入向导中,选择正确的文件起始行和文件原始编码(如UTF-8、ANSI等)。
  4. 确认导入的预览数据没有乱码后,点击“加载”完成导入。

二、单元格格式设置错误

单元格格式设置错误也是导致Excel数字变乱码的常见原因。如果单元格的格式设置为文本或其他不正确的格式,数字可能会显示为乱码。解决这个问题可以通过以下步骤:

2.1 检查并更改单元格格式

  1. 选择包含乱码数字的单元格或单元格区域。
  2. 右键点击所选单元格,选择“设置单元格格式”。
  3. 在“数字”选项卡中,选择“常规”或“数字”格式。
  4. 点击“确定”应用更改。

2.2 使用数据清理工具

如果单元格格式设置正确,但仍然出现乱码,可以尝试使用Excel的“数据清理”工具。具体步骤如下:

  1. 选择包含乱码数字的单元格或单元格区域。
  2. 在“数据”选项卡中,点击“数据工具”组中的“清理”按钮。
  3. 选择“清理字符”或“删除空格”选项,以去除可能导致乱码的非打印字符或多余空格。

三、公式错误

有时候,公式错误也会导致Excel数字变乱码。当公式中包含错误的引用或不匹配的函数时,结果可能会显示为乱码。解决这个问题需要检查和修正公式。

3.1 检查公式

  1. 选择包含乱码结果的单元格。
  2. 查看公式栏中的公式,检查是否存在错误的引用或不匹配的函数。
  3. 修正公式中的错误,确保引用正确、函数匹配。

3.2 使用错误检查工具

Excel提供了错误检查工具,可以帮助查找和修正公式错误。具体步骤如下:

  1. 选择包含公式错误的单元格或单元格区域。
  2. 在“公式”选项卡中,点击“错误检查”按钮。
  3. 按照错误检查工具的提示,查找并修正公式中的错误。

四、软件或文件损坏

有时候,Excel软件本身或文件可能会损坏,导致数字显示为乱码。解决这个问题需要修复软件或文件。

4.1 修复Excel软件

  1. 打开Windows控制面板,选择“程序和功能”。
  2. 找到Microsoft Office,右键点击,选择“更改”。
  3. 选择“修复”选项,按照提示完成修复过程。

4.2 修复损坏的文件

如果确定文件损坏,可以尝试修复文件。具体步骤如下:

  1. 打开Excel,选择“文件”选项卡。
  2. 点击“打开”按钮,选择损坏的文件。
  3. 在打开文件对话框中,点击“打开”按钮旁边的下拉箭头,选择“打开并修复”。
  4. 按照提示完成文件修复过程。

五、其他解决方法

除了上述主要原因和解决方法,还有一些其他可能导致Excel数字变乱码的因素和对应的解决方法。

5.1 使用最新版本的Excel

有时候,使用旧版本的Excel可能会导致兼容性问题,导致数字显示为乱码。建议使用最新版本的Excel,以获得最佳的兼容性和功能支持。

5.2 检查系统区域设置

有时候,系统的区域设置可能会导致Excel数字变乱码。确保系统的区域设置与Excel中使用的区域设置一致。具体步骤如下:

  1. 打开Windows控制面板,选择“区域和语言”。
  2. 在“格式”选项卡中,选择正确的区域设置。
  3. 在“管理”选项卡中,点击“更改系统区域设置”,选择正确的区域设置。

5.3 使用第三方工具

如果上述方法都无法解决问题,可以尝试使用第三方工具来修复Excel文件。这些工具通常具有更强大的修复功能,可以处理各种复杂的文件损坏问题。

结论

Excel数字变乱码可能由多种原因引起,包括文件编码问题、单元格格式设置错误、公式错误、软件或文件损坏等。通过检查和修正这些问题,可以有效解决数字变乱码的问题。希望本文提供的方法和步骤能够帮助您解决Excel数字变乱码的问题,提高您的工作效率。

相关问答FAQs:

1. 为什么我的Excel中的数字会变成乱码?
乱码问题通常是由于编码格式不匹配或者使用了不支持的字符集导致的。Excel默认使用的编码格式可能与你输入的数字的编码格式不一致,从而导致数字显示为乱码。

2. 如何解决Excel中数字乱码的问题?
首先,你可以尝试更改Excel的编码格式。在Excel中,点击"文件"->"选项"->"高级",然后找到"编辑选项"部分,将"在保存为文件时始终使用Unicode格式"的选项勾选上。这样做可以确保Excel使用Unicode编码格式保存文件,从而避免数字乱码问题。

3. 如果更改编码格式后仍然出现数字乱码,该怎么办?
如果更改编码格式后仍然遇到数字乱码问题,你可以尝试将乱码数字复制到一个新的Excel文件中。在新文件中,Excel会自动根据你当前使用的编码格式来显示数字,这可能会解决乱码问题。

4. Excel中的数字乱码问题是否与操作系统有关?
是的,操作系统的语言和区域设置也可能导致Excel中的数字乱码问题。确保你的操作系统语言和区域设置与你输入的数字所使用的编码格式一致,可以帮助解决乱码问题。你可以在操作系统的设置中进行相应的调整。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4245126

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部